Strategies for Peaceful Conflict Resolution
Virginia’s Cease Fire incorporates a range of strategies aimed at promoting peaceful conflict resolution and reducing the incidence of gun violence. These include mediation and counseling services, job training and education programs, and community-based initiatives that foster social cohesion and understanding. By providing individuals with alternative means of resolving conflicts and addressing their needs, the program helps to reduce the reliance on violence as a means of resolving disputes or achieving goals.
